Tropical Storm Yagi Wreaks Havoc in Philippines, Leaving at Least 11 Dead | Weather News


A tropical storm in the Philippines has caused devastating floods and landslides, resulting in the death of up to 11 people. Tropical Storm Yagi hit the north of the country, with heavy rains triggering mudslides and flooding in many areas. This storm is just one of the approximately 20 big storms and typhoons that hit the Philippines each year between late June and October.

As a result of the storm, schools and government offices in the capital Manila were shut down, ferry services were suspended, and 29 domestic flights were canceled. The storm also caused casualties in various areas, including three people killed in a landslide in Antipolo and two people, including a baby girl, killed in Naga due to flooding.

More than 300 people remained in evacuation camps on Monday, and landslides in Cebu killed two people and damaged five houses. These recent disasters are a grim reminder of the destructive power of typhoons in the Philippines, with Typhoon Gaemi in July resulting in at least 22 deaths due to heavy rain and flooding.
